Definitions:

Domestic Investment

Domestic Investment involves the total spending on capital within a country, which includes the purchase of capital goods and investments in buildings and infrastructure.

Import Quota

A cap placed by the government on how much or how valuable the items being imported into a nation can be.

Real Exchange Rate

The real exchange rate is a measure that adjusts the nominal exchange rate between two currencies to account for differences in price levels, reflecting the purchasing power of the currencies.

Real Interest Rate

The interest rate that has been adjusted for inflation, indicating the real cost of borrowing or the real yield on an investment.
